Jean Mensa, the chairperson of the Electoral Commission (EC) has appeared before Parliamnet to brief them on the new Constitutional Instrument (CI) proposal.
During her submission which was monitored by 1Family Radio, Jean disclosed that the Ghana Card will be the only identification document for the registration of voters in the 2024 general elections.
According to her, the guarantor system used for the registration of voters is prone to abuse and there is the need to annihilate it by replacing it with the Ghana Card.
The EC chairperson indicated that the Constitutional Instrument seeks to make the Ghana Card the only document which will be used to register voters in the 2024 elections. She hinted that the Ghana Card will validate the credibility of the voters register and the elections in general.
She added that the Ghana Card will avoid minors from enrolling and also ensure that no foreigner can vote during the elections.
She advised that the guarantor system must be abolished because it is prone to abuse.
